"Jingle Bells" is among the most popular kids Christmas songs around the world. It was written by James Lord Pierpont, its original title was " One Horse Open Sleigh " and it was published under it in the autumn of 1857. On this page you can find Notes, Chords and. 3. Find the group of two black keys that are closest to the middle of the piano/keyboard. 4. Put your thumb of your right hand on the white key just to the left of the two black keys. That key is called Middle C. 5. Put the rest of your fingers on all of the white keys to the right of Middle C.

Jingle Bells is a very easy tune to play on the piano so it's perfect for beginners to be able to grasp quite early on. The tune is so well known and it's repetitive pattern and small five note range makes it a perfect piece for young players with small hands. Very young ones can just play the melody line with the right hand alone.
